Default Mostly Completed Factory Five GTM

SOLD

The GTM is almost completed. All of the mechanical has been finished, and all that is remaining is the body work and interior portions. Have SPCNS Certificate of Sequence for California registration and will transfer to you if possible.

Built using a 1999 donor
Brand new crate LS7 with dry sump and custom wiring harness
DeWitts Radiator
Engine oil cooler
Transmission oil cooler
C6 Z06 calipers with Racing brake 2 piece slotted rotors and stainless lines
CCW 505a wheels (18x8.5 and 18x11.5) with Falken Azeni RT-615 tires (315/30/18 and 265/35/18)
Porsche G50-20 transaxle with ClutchNet clutch disc and pressure plate
Kooks Exhaust

Needs: Body work (panel fitment and paint), interior installation (after body work)
